Ben Affleck's mother is his ''role model''.

The 'Argo' actor-and-director is grateful to his mum Christine Affleck for getting him and his brother Casey Affleck into acting via a casting agent she knew, and he credits her for bringing him up to know the rights and wrongs in the world.

He said: ''She is an exceptional woman. She has been my role model. She was a really attentive, loving mother and she always made it clear growing up that there is a right way and a wrong way to treat people and that they are not here to tend to my whims and desires.''

The 40-year-old actor - who has kids Violet, seven, Seraphina, four and Samuel, who turns one on February 27, with wife Jennifer Garner - also feels grateful to have a healthy family of his own and admits he is in a ''pretty good zone'' in his life at the moment.

He added to Britain's OK! magazine: ''I'm very lucky. And I feel blessed to look around and see that I've got a healthy family. And a job!

''So yeah, I'm in a pretty good zone right now. So far so good. But I say that, and then I'll go home to everything exploding.''
